Output 76042de7c6d5cb60a61af72a0a8b381f32dce9c32df71bcc1a3d7a70d345766b:21

value
165984
script pubkey
OP_0 OP_PUSHBYTES_20 a834a21a314a9af0e4b33bf57bb4886d39e716ee
address
bc1q4q62yx33f2d0pe9n806hhdygd5u7w9hw8cp6c3
transaction
76042de7c6d5cb60a61af72a0a8b381f32dce9c32df71bcc1a3d7a70d345766b
spent
true